BPT full form is Bachelor of Physiotherapy. The BPT course is a UG degree that focuses on the assessment, diagnosis and even treatment of physical disabilities and movement disorders.
If we talk about eligibility generally, candidates should pass Class 12 in PCB with passing marks. Candidates should also pass some exams like CUET, KCET, IPU CET, etc. Fees can range around INR 1 Lakh to INR 5 Lakh. But candidates should know that eligibility, exam required as well as fees can be different according to colleges.
Popular colleges are AIIMS Delhi, KGMU, JIPMER Puducherry, etc.
Jobs available for graduates are Physiotherapists, Researchers, Lecturers, etc. Recruiters include HelpAge India, Apollo Hospitals, Fortis Hospital, etc.

Requirement of Physics as a compulsory subject for Bachelor in Physiotherapy may vary with variation of different curricula at university level. In most cases, Physics is an enlisted subject for taking admission in Bachelor in Physiotherapy, especially in those countries where a prerequisite degree demands certain subjects in curriculum.
Physics as a Science deals with mechanics, movement, and force concepts and how application of said concepts in understanding human body anatomy, physiology, and biomechanics can be made. Thus, it is hence felt that at pre-undergraduate/college level, physics forms a good base and is desirable for students taking a Bachelor in Physiotherapy.

One of reasons Bachelor of Physiotherapy course is difficult is theoretical knowledge to be gained by students. Students have to focus on minute details of what happens in human body, starting from musculoskeletal, cardiovascular, and respiratory systems to many other functions of body.
Another level of difficulty in Bachelor of Physiotherapy course is practical component. Assessing patient, treatment planning, and implementation of therapeutic techniques are all involved, which require practice and an in-depth understanding of principles underlying them.
Moreover, course structure of Bachelor of Physiotherapy course is very time-consuming and labor-intensive. Students primarily have to attend lectures, practical sessions, and work on assignments and projects.

No completion of a BPT programme does not award one with title 'doctor' in medical sense yet a graduate shall hold a professional qualification in Physiotherapy. Students are trained in many aspects of physical therapy as a way of evaluating patients and treating musculoskeletal conditions, neurological conditions, cardiopulmonary cases and also other co-morbid diseases with exercise, manual therapy among many other modalities.

No BPT people can't do surgery. BPT course is mostly about non-invasive ways, physical therapy, exercises, and other ways to help patients get better, move well, reduce pain, and make body work good.
Physiotherapists don't have license for surgery. Surgery is done by doctors, especially surgeons who learn special training for surgery.
